Output 6bab35a879274bcd23a944ebd5643340643bd2855ab84522abb51a06af150d48:0

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83207e62792193a4a0ff1a7aeedcbe231d607da8 OP_EQUAL
address
3DeMNNgmFgRiQFFHzWUdHMCpCELmocdtsx
transaction
6bab35a879274bcd23a944ebd5643340643bd2855ab84522abb51a06af150d48
confirmations
293414
spent
true